Technical Overview of the CR65-0064G14C01 Encoder
The CR65-0064G14C01 encoder converts rotational movement into digital position information through an optical sensing system. A coded disc attached to the rotating shaft passes through an optical detection assembly that reads the pattern on the disc surface. The resulting signal is translated into a digital code representing the angular position.
With 64 discrete positions per revolution, this encoder configuration provides a moderate level of angular resolution suitable for industrial automation equipment where basic position monitoring is sufficient. Because absolute coding is used, every shaft position corresponds to a unique digital value that can be interpreted directly by the control system.
Multi-turn capability allows the encoder to track several revolutions of the shaft. This feature is useful in machinery where rotational movement extends beyond a single revolution, such as lifting systems or indexing equipment.
Position data is typically transmitted through a digital communication interface designed for industrial control environments. Serial communication enables reliable data exchange between the encoder and the motion controller while minimizing wiring complexity.
The mechanical design of the encoder allows installation in industrial machinery where operational stability and durability are required. The shaft interface transfers rotational motion from the machine drive system to the sensing components, ensuring consistent position measurement during continuous operation.


Typical Industrial Applications
Encoders such as the CR65-0064G14C01 are frequently used in automation equipment where machine components rotate during operation. In manufacturing systems, the encoder can monitor the position of drive shafts or indexing mechanisms.
Packaging and processing machinery may also use encoder signals to synchronize mechanical movement with machine timing.
Material handling systems often rely on position feedback devices to regulate movement and maintain controlled operation of conveyors and lifting equipment.

Integration Considerations
During installation, proper alignment between the encoder shaft and the machine drive shaft helps maintain stable measurement performance. Flexible couplings are commonly used to compensate for minor alignment deviations.
Electrical installation should include shielded cables and appropriate grounding methods to reduce signal interference in industrial environments.
